Technology: The Backbone of Modern Advancements

Technology has always been the catalyst for change across various sectors, but its role in driving progress in the last few decades has been extraordinary. The development of the Internet of Things (IoT), big data, and cloud computing has transformed how industries operate and how we live our daily lives.

In the realm of healthcare, for instance, IoT devices have enabled remote monitoring of patients’ vital signs. Sensors attached to patients can transmit real-time health data to doctors, allowing them to monitor conditions such as heart disease or diabetes without requiring the patient to be in the hospital. This technology not only improves patient outcomes but also reduces hospital readmission rates.

Additionally, technology is revolutionizing the financial industry. The emergence of blockchain-based digital currencies has the potential to reshape the financial landscape. C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, Ethereum, and newer altcoins offer decentralized financial systems that bypass traditional banking institutions. Blockchain, which underpins these digital currencies, offers a transparent, secure, and immutable ledger for financial transactions. These innovations can make financial transactions more efficient, secure, and inclusive, especially for underserved populations.

Finance: Navigating Economic Changes with Digital Tools

The finance industry has experienced a revolution in recent years due to the growth of fintech and digital banking services. These innovations are reshaping how we manage money, invest, and save. Digital banking services offer greater convenience, allowing users to manage accounts, transfer funds, and even invest—all from their smartphones.

One of the most exciting trends in finance is the rise of robo-advisors. These AI-driven platforms analyze market trends, assess personal financial goals, and offer tailored investment strategies without the need for a human financial advisor. This democratizes access to high-quality investment advice, making it more affordable and accessible to the masses.

Furthermore, the advent of peer-to-peer lending platforms allows individuals to lend and borrow money directly, bypassing traditional banks. These platforms have gained popularity, especially in emerging markets where access to credit is limited. By cutting out the middleman, borrowers can often secure better rates, and lenders can earn higher returns.

Another key financial development is the proliferation of mobile payment systems. Services like Apple Pay, Google Wallet, and PayPal have made it easier for individuals to conduct transactions without the need for physical currency. As smartphones become more ubiquitous, mobile payments will continue to dominate the financial sector.

Technology: Advancements Driving Change

The role of technology in shaping our future cannot be overstated. In particular, the rapid development of artificial intelligence, the Internet of Things (IoT), and blockchain is transforming industries in ways that were once unimaginable.

Artificial intelligence is revolutionizing several fields, from customer service to cybersecurity. With AI, businesses are now able to automate processes, improve efficiency, and offer personalized services. The ability of AI to analyze massive datasets and recognize patterns is also being applied in fields such as marketing, healthcare, and finance.

The Internet of Things (IoT) is another technological advancement that has been gaining traction. The IoT has revolutionized industries by connecting devices and enabling them to share information. In the home, IoT devices such as smart thermostats, security cameras, and home assistants have made life more convenient and secure. In industries like agriculture and manufacturing, IoT is used to optimize processes, improve efficiency, and reduce waste.

Blockchain technology, known for its association with cryptocurrencies, is also making waves in various sectors. In industries like finance, blockchain is streamlining transactions and ensuring greater transparency. Its applications extend far beyond finance, with blockchain being explored for use in healthcare, supply chain management, and even voting systems.
